Shane Buechele guided the Buffalo Bills to a late comeback against the Pittsburgh Steelers in their final preseason game on August 28, where the Bills rallied from a 10-point deficit in the last seven minutes. Buechele completed 26 of 38 passes for 196 yards and connected with Dante Pettis for a crucial two-point conversion. The Bills finished the preseason undefeated at 3-0, showcasing strong execution as they prepare for roster cuts. Coach Joe Brady acknowledged the significance of Buechele's performance despite competition for the backup quarterback position behind Josh Allen.
